  2. Macbeth: A Kid's Cautionary Tale Concerning Greed, Power, Mayhem and Other Current Events

    Macbeth: A Kid's Cautionary Tale Concerning Greed, Power, Mayhem and Other Current Events

    Adapted by Nancy Linehan Charles. From Shakespeare.

    Product Code: MB8000

    • Comedy | Drama | Melodrama | Satire
    • Middle School | High School | TYA
    • 15+ either gender, expandable to include all.

      Livestream and Record & Stream Rights Available

    • 45 min.
    This dramatic adaptation, sprinkled with comedic commentary, is a winner for elementary, middle, and early high school. Shakespeare's Scottish tragedy is told within a lively and humorous story-theatre frame. Macbeth and his Lady covet the crown while witches, ghosts, kings and soldiers sweep across the landscape, carving out the battle between good and evil. Shakespeare characters speak the Bard's words, while storytellers fill in plot and comment wryly on the escalating action. Learn More

  4. Ralph Roister Doister

    Ralph Roister Doister

    Adapted by I. E. Clark. Based on the play by Nicholas Udall.

    Product Code: RB6000

    • Comedy | Farce
    • Middle School | High School | College
    • 2m., 4w., extras.

      Livestream and Record & Stream Rights Available

    • 35 min.
    Ralph thinks he is a lady's man and chooses Dame Custance as the lady. But she can't stand the conceited nincompoop. Their tempestuous courtship, complicated by a mischievous meddler and Custance's cute servant girls, rocks the stage in this historically important play. Learn More
